A gel hybrid mattress is a combination of modern technologies that not only makes the mattress supportive but also comfortable. This kind of mattress features a core of individually wrapped coils with a layer of gel-infused memory foam on top. As a result, these mattresses are able to provide balanced support, pressure relief, and efficient temperature regulation. Construction of a Gel Hybrid Mattress
Support Core
A coil system, most often individually pocketed, is the basis of a gel hybrid mattress. It is the springs that move independently to the weight of the body that give the most exacting local support and at the same time prevent the transmission of movements from one bed half to the other.
Transition Layer
The polyfoam transition layer is put on top of the mattress coils. It is a buffer between the firm base and the soft upper layers of the mattress; it also stops very deep sinking and at the same time gives support to the natural contours of the body.
Comfort Layer
The uppermost layer is most commonly gel-infused memory foam or regular foam with gel beads in it. This layer not only provides shape to the body, but it also removes the pressure points, and in addition, it keeps the produced heat away, thus providing the user with a cool sleep surface.
Benefits of Gel Hybrid Mattresses
Balanced Comfort and Support
The assembly of the spring ground and the gel memory foam makes the mattress structurally sound with no or slight sinkage of the foam, and at the same time, the spinal column is kept in the right alignment, and the pressure points get a little relief.
Temperature Regulation
As gel reinforcements in foam absorb heat, and the coil system allows air to flow, the mattress is kept much cooler as compared to the traditional memory foam mattress. Thus, this is a great solution for people who sleep hot or if the temperature is warm in the room.
Reduced Motion Transfer
The pocketed coils and gel foam together hinder movement from one side of the mattress to the other, thus making a mattress suitable for the needs of couples. The sleeptime interruptions because of your spouse’s tossing and turning will no longer be there.
Durability and Longevity
The mainframe of the coil-based mattress will stay in shape for a long period of time, and the gel foam will not sag; thus, this mattress will have a longer lifespan than a fully foam one.
Quiet Performance
To the contrary of the old innerspring beds whose structure is loud, gel hybrids are quiet most of the time, as it is the foam that absorbs the sound of the springs.
Choosing the Right Gel Hybrid Mattress
Make sure to look for high coil counts, thicker gel layers (approximately 3 cm or more), detachable covers, and home trial periods. Also, be certain that your base or frame can offer the necessary support.
